You need to get the kind of paint that comes in little bottles for shirt painting, they can be found at WalMart in the sewing/crafts section or any crafts or fabric store. Make sure you wash the sheets and pillow cases before you paint them, and no fabric softener added because the paint won't stick if you use it. Good luck, it sounds like a fun project!
Most any type of oil based paint can be used. However, most craft store sell paint specifically for fabric(around $4 per bottle). These paints are not toxic (unless swallowed) and if you follow the manufacturers instructions for setting the paint, you have no worries about it when you wash it.
